Rochester Hotel & Travel Guide\n

On the hunt for a place to base your adventures in the heart of Rochester? There are 8 hotels around the town that should satisfy your needs.

An ideal option for the vacation where you are looking to stay just a stone's throw from the town center of Rochester, is the Royal Park Hotel.

You could also try the The Townsend Hotel and the Royal Park Hotel. The The Townsend Hotel can be found just 11 miles (17 kilometers) from the town center of Rochester. The Royal Park Hotel, is just 0.3 miles (0.4 kilometers) away. Two other Travelocity-listed accommodation options in the area include the Cobblestone Manor along with the The Rochester Carriage House B&B.

Looking to journey a little bit further afield? Detroit - Southeast Michigan lays claim to lots of things to see. Detroit - Southeast Michigan is home to forests and lakes. The most popular traveler sites include history museums. Common things to do in this particular area of United States of America include snowboarding and skiing.

25 miles (38 kilometers) away from Rochester, you will reach Novi - Livonia, which is where you can spend the day enjoying Northville Downs and Twelve Oaks Mall. The The Inn at St. John's and Marriott Detroit Livonia are some of the short and long-stay options in Novi - Livonia. 30 miles (52 kilometers) south of Rochester, is Taylor, home to the Comfort Inn and Suites Taylor and Comfort Suites Southgate. The Southland Center and Heritage Park are more popular places to experience in Taylor.

When watching stadium sport is your most-cherished pastime, be sure to visit Comerica Park, which can be found 25 miles (39 kilometers) to the south of Rochester. Find a Travelocity-listed hotel in the thick the action at the MGM Grand Detroit or the Detroit Marriott at the Renaissance Center.
